C20H25ClN4O2 — CID 86992830
1-[2-(4-chlorophenyl)ethyl]-3-[[6-(2-methylmorpholin-4-yl)-3-pyridinyl]methyl]urea (PubChem CID 86992830) has the molecular formula C20H25ClN4O2 and a molecular weight of 388.90 g/mol. Its IUPAC name is 1-[2-(4-chlorophenyl)ethyl]-3-[[6-(2-methylmorpholin-4-yl)-3-pyridinyl]methyl]urea.
